Popular Center Table Design Styles
There are many trending Center Table Design styles available today. Some of the most popular include:
1. Modern Center Table Design
Clean lines, neutral colors, and simple shapes define modern center tables. These designs are perfect for contemporary living rooms and apartments.
2. Wooden Center Table Design
Wooden tables never go out of style. They add warmth and a natural feel to the space. Solid wood and engineered wood designs are both popular choices.
3. Glass Top Center Table
Glass center tables create an open and airy feel, making them ideal for small living rooms. They pair beautifully with metal or wooden frames.
4. Marble Center Table Design
Marble tops add luxury and sophistication. These designs are often seen in premium homes and elegant interiors.
5. Storage Center Tables
Modern center tables with drawers or shelves are perfect for keeping magazines, remotes, and small items organized.
Choosing the Right Center Table Design
Selecting the perfect Center Table Design requires careful consideration of several factors:
Living Room Size: A large table may overwhelm a small room, while a compact table suits limited spaces.
Sofa Arrangement: The table should complement the seating layout.
Height & Shape: Rectangular, square, round, or oval—choose what fits best.
Material & Finish: Match it with your existing furniture.
The right center table should enhance functionality without cluttering the space.

Center Table Design for Small Living Rooms
For compact spaces, a smart Center Table Design can make a big difference. Opt for glass tops, round tables, or nesting tables that save space while maintaining style. Storage-friendly designs help keep the room tidy and organized.
Minimalist center tables work best in small living rooms as they avoid visual clutter and create a clean look.
